Remote Monitoring: A Reliability Factor

In the field of technical security, the use of video monitoring systems as an additional security tool is becoming more prevalent. In this case, the focus is on replacing physical security with remote video monitoring. The concept of video monitoring is evolving in its functionality, where video operators are now tasked with analyzing video streams based on discrete events. This analysis is often referred to as video analytics, where cameras or recorders generate discrete events through video analysis, and operators must analyze these events. Events can include motion detection in a predefined area or identification of a specific license plate through programmed search algorithms. These discrete events can be generated by both humans and security systems.

The advantage of a physically present person on the premises is undeniable. They are PRESENT!

Ensuring remote presence is achieved through access via commercial networks. Despite the efforts of commercial networks to provide uninterrupted service, outages still occur. To truly maintain presence on the premises regardless of connectivity, the following solutions are implemented:

  • The primary communication channel for video streaming is the local network of our enterprise, which does not rely on commercial traffic in any of its nodes. Even if internet connectivity fails in the city, our network will continue to operate.
  • Commercial internet networks are used as a secondary option to facilitate preventive maintenance on components of the local network and in case of failure of individual nodes.
  • Power backup for video cameras and local network components is designed to last at least 4-5 hours without an external power source. The dispatch center itself is powered by two independent feeders through an automatic voltage regulator (AVR), and in the event of a prolonged outage, a backup generator is available. Solar panels and a wind generator are currently being designed and installed for further energy independence.

Thus, the architecture of the remote PRESENCE we are building on the premises is designed to be more reliable than the physically present security guard.
